This block for DeannaF featured some new tecniques for me.I’d heard about “silk fusion” and had to try it out(using very basic instructions and very little know-how) The butterfly on the brown patch was the outcome.
I’d never made wire edged flowers either,hence the large yellow pansy;The dark green patch has a chain stitched tree with red beads for fruit;A black (beaded) spider lurks on the lower red satin patch, and a Monogram in the upper left corner completes the block.
